Overview

Renegotiating the representational paradigm of nationhood the film draws a heterogeneous picture of Egyptian society as well as Soviet workers as they embarked on the momentous dam enterprise. The films presents a vision of a nation deep rooted in unity as well as diversity. The films projection of a renewed imagining of the nation inadvertently acknowledges a new and nuanced understanding of its goals, political objectives, and how these impact the personal within it. (KHOURI)

Cast

Salah Zulfikar, Igor Vladimirov, Emad Hamdy, Vladimir Ivashov, Seif Abdelrahman, Yuriy Kamorniy, Madiha Salem, Valentina Kutsenko
